    Understanding the Regis Bittencourt Highway

    Alright, before we get into the nitty-gritty of Regis Bittencourt ao vivo updates, let's get acquainted with the highway itself. The BR-116, often referred to as Regis Bittencourt, is a major federal highway in Brazil. It's a critical artery, stretching over a whopping 4,385 kilometers (that's about 2,725 miles!), linking Fortaleza in the northeast to Jaguarão in the south. This extensive route snakes through several states, including São Paulo, Paraná, and Rio Grande do Sul, making it a crucial link for both passenger and freight transport. The section we're focusing on, the Regis Bittencourt, is especially notorious for its challenging terrain, particularly the stretch between São Paulo and Curitiba. It's a winding route that demands attention, so having access to Regis Bittencourt ao vivo information is super important for planning your trip and staying safe. The highway's significance goes beyond just connecting cities; it's a lifeline for commerce, connecting major industrial hubs and agricultural regions. Truckers and travelers alike rely on this route daily, making its smooth operation a priority for the Brazilian government and the concessionaire, Arteris.     Where to Find Live Updates on the Regis Bittencourt

    Okay, now for the good stuff: where do you actually find those Regis Bittencourt ao vivo updates? Luckily, in today’s digital age, there are several reliable sources to keep you informed. One of the most direct sources is Arteris, the concessionaire responsible for the highway's maintenance and operation. Arteris has a website and often a dedicated app that provides real-time traffic conditions, including accidents, construction zones, and weather-related closures. These sources are super useful because they come straight from the source. They're constantly updated, so you're getting the freshest info available. Another great place to check is the local news channels and radio stations. They often provide traffic reports as part of their regular broadcasts, especially during peak travel times. Plus, they often have reporters on the ground who can give you a more detailed view of what's happening. Many news outlets also have websites and apps where you can access these updates. Keep in mind that using multiple sources can provide a more comprehensive view. Compare the information from Arteris with what's being reported by the news to get a well-rounded picture of the situation. Social media can also be a goldmine, with users often sharing real-time information and photos of incidents. Following relevant hashtags and accounts can give you a heads-up on potential delays or hazards. Just be sure to cross-reference the information you find on social media with more official sources, as the accuracy can sometimes vary.

    Another option is to use navigation apps like Waze or Google Maps. These apps rely on user-submitted data to provide real-time traffic updates and suggest alternate routes. They’re excellent for getting a quick overview of the traffic situation and can often alert you to delays before you even encounter them. These apps are particularly helpful for planning your route in advance and avoiding congested areas. And don’t forget about the official government websites. The Departamento Nacional de Infraestrutura de Transportes (DNIT) and the Polícia Rodoviária Federal (PRF) also provide information on road conditions and safety alerts. These sources are especially useful for checking for planned closures or major incidents. It’s always a good idea to check these sites before you travel, especially if you're traveling during a holiday or peak season.     Essential Tips for Safe Travel on the Regis Bittencourt

    Alright, you've got your Regis Bittencourt ao vivo updates, you've got your route planned, but what else can you do to ensure a safe and smooth journey? Safety on the Regis Bittencourt Highway should always be your top priority. First and foremost, make sure your vehicle is in tip-top shape. Before you hit the road, conduct a thorough check of your tires, brakes, lights, and fluids. This is especially crucial given the challenging terrain and potential weather conditions along the route. It's also a good idea to have your vehicle serviced regularly and to address any maintenance issues promptly. Another essential tip is to plan your trip and take breaks. Driving long distances can be tiring, so be sure to factor in regular stops to rest and recharge. Aim to stop every two to three hours or every 200 kilometers. These breaks provide an opportunity to stretch your legs, grab a coffee, and prevent fatigue, which is a major factor in accidents. Be aware of the weather. The Regis Bittencourt can be subject to fog, rain, and other challenging weather conditions. Always adjust your driving to suit the weather. Reduce your speed, increase your following distance, and turn on your headlights. If visibility is poor, consider pulling over to a safe location until conditions improve.

    Also, pay close attention to speed limits and road signs. The speed limits on the Regis Bittencourt can vary, so be sure to watch for posted signs. Be aware of any construction zones or other areas where speed limits may be reduced. Following traffic rules is essential for everyone's safety, and it can help prevent accidents. Stay alert and avoid distractions. Put your phone away, and avoid any activities that could take your attention off the road. This includes eating, drinking, or adjusting the radio. Keeping your focus on driving is critical, particularly on a highway like the Regis Bittencourt, where the conditions can change rapidly. Don't drive under the influence of alcohol or drugs. Driving under the influence impairs your judgment and reaction time, which drastically increases the risk of accidents. Make sure you are well-rested before driving. Fatigue is a major contributor to accidents, so be sure you get enough sleep before a long trip. If you feel tired while driving, pull over to a safe place and rest. Know the emergency services in case you need them. Program the contact information for the PRF and the concessionaire in your phone before you go. This will ensure you can quickly get help if you encounter any problems. And finally, be patient and courteous to other drivers. Road rage can lead to dangerous situations, so be sure to stay calm and drive responsibly.     Understanding Traffic Patterns and Peak Times

    Knowing the traffic patterns and peak times for the Regis Bittencourt Highway can significantly impact your travel experience. Planning your trip around these times can help you avoid congestion and save you valuable time. Generally, traffic on the Regis Bittencourt tends to be heaviest during peak travel periods, such as weekends, holidays, and school breaks. Friday afternoons and evenings are typically the busiest times, as people head out for the weekend. Similarly, Sunday afternoons and evenings see a surge in traffic as people return home. Holidays such as Christmas, New Year's, and Carnival can lead to extremely heavy traffic, so planning well in advance is essential. Keep in mind that these patterns can vary based on the specific section of the highway and any ongoing events. Another factor affecting traffic is the time of day. Traffic tends to be lighter during the early morning hours and late at night. Driving during these times can often provide a smoother and faster journey. However, be aware of potential hazards such as reduced visibility and the risk of driver fatigue. Weekdays also tend to be less congested than weekends, particularly during off-peak hours. Traffic volumes can also be affected by the weather. Heavy rain, fog, and other adverse weather conditions can lead to increased congestion, especially if there are accidents or road closures. Make sure to check the weather forecast before you travel and be prepared for delays.

    Another important aspect to consider is the location of major cities and tourist destinations along the highway. Areas near São Paulo and Curitiba typically experience higher traffic volumes, especially during rush hour. Similarly, areas near popular tourist spots or events can see increased traffic. When planning your trip, consider the potential impact of these areas and adjust your route or travel times accordingly. The presence of toll booths can also affect traffic flow. During peak times, long queues can form at toll plazas, which can add significant delays to your journey. Checking the location of toll booths and planning your route to avoid the busiest plazas can save you time. Checking Regis Bittencourt ao vivo updates before you start your trip is essential, as they provide real-time information on traffic conditions. Arteris, the concessionaire, provides these updates, and navigation apps like Waze and Google Maps also offer live traffic data. These sources can help you identify areas of congestion and adjust your route if necessary.
